The festival falls on the 14th day of the dark fortnight in the Tamil month of Aipasi (mid-October to mid-November), and celebrates the triumph of good over evil as well as light over darkness. Deepavali, which is a Sanskrit word meaning �an array of lights�, is celebrated all over India with much grandeur and splendor.
